(Ebook) Schools as Imagined Communities: The Creation of Identity, Meaning, and Conflict in U.S. History by Deirdre Cobb-Roberts, Sherman Dorn, Barbara J. Shircliffe (eds.) ISBN 9781403964724, 9781403982933, 1403964726, 1403982937

Government forces mean the notion of a 'community' school has become less defined by decisions on core curriculum. This collection explores the extent to which collective notions of school-community relations have prevented citizens from speaking openly about the tensions created where schools are imagined as communities.
